package android.webkit;
import android.net.Uri;
/**
* This class defines a permission request and is used when web content
* requests access to protected resources. The permission request related events
* are delivered via {@link WebChromeClient#onPermissionRequest} and
* {@link WebChromeClient#onPermissionRequestCanceled}.
*
* Either {@link #grant(String[]) grant()} or {@link #deny()} must be called in UI
* thread to respond to the request.
*
* New protected resources whose names are not defined here may be requested in
* future versions of WebView, even when running on an older Android release. To
* avoid unintentionally granting requests for new permissions, you should pass the
* specific permissions you intend to grant to {@link #grant(String[]) grant()},
* and avoid writing code like this example:
* <pre class="prettyprint">
* permissionRequest.grant(permissionRequest.getResources()) // This is wrong!!!
* </pre>
* See the WebView's release notes for information about new protected resources.
*/
public abstract class PermissionRequest {
/**
* Resource belongs to video capture device, like camera.
*/
public final static String RESOURCE_VIDEO_CAPTURE = "android.webkit.resource.VIDEO_CAPTURE";
/**
* Resource belongs to audio capture device, like microphone.
*/
public final static String RESOURCE_AUDIO_CAPTURE = "android.webkit.resource.AUDIO_CAPTURE";
/**
* Resource belongs to protected media identifier.
* After the user grants this resource, the origin can use EME APIs to generate the license
* requests.
*/
public final static String RESOURCE_PROTECTED_MEDIA_ID =
"android.webkit.resource.PROTECTED_MEDIA_ID";
/**
* Resource will allow sysex messages to be sent to or received from MIDI devices. These
* messages are privileged operations, e.g. modifying sound libraries and sampling data, or
* even updating the MIDI device's firmware.
*
* Permission may be requested for this resource in API levels 21 and above, if the Android
* device has been updated to WebView 45 or above.
*/
public final static String RESOURCE_MIDI_SYSEX = "android.webkit.resource.MIDI_SYSEX";
/**
* Call this method to get the origin of the web page which is trying to access
* the restricted resources.
*
* @return the origin of web content which attempt to access the restricted
* resources.
*/
public abstract Uri getOrigin();
/**
* Call this method to get the resources the web page is trying to access.
*
* @return the array of resources the web content wants to access.
*/
public abstract String[] getResources();
/**
* Call this method to grant origin the permission to access the given resources.
* The granted permission is only valid for this WebView.
*
* @param resources the resources granted to be accessed by origin, to grant
* request, the requested resources returned by {@link #getResources()}
* must be equals or a subset of granted resources.
* This parameter is designed to avoid granting permission by accident
* especially when new resources are requested by web content.
*/
public abstract void grant(String[] resources);
/**
* Call this method to deny the request.
*/
public abstract void deny();
}

package android.webkit;
import android.annotation.SystemApi;
import android.os.Build;
import java.io.InputStream;
import java.io.StringBufferInputStream;
import java.util.Map;
import android.annotation.NonNull;
/**
* Encapsulates a resource response. Applications can return an instance of this
* class from {@link WebViewClient#shouldInterceptRequest} to provide a custom
* response when the WebView requests a particular resource.
*/
public class WebResourceResponse {
private boolean mImmutable;
private String mMimeType;
private String mEncoding;
private int mStatusCode;
private String mReasonPhrase;
private Map<String, String> mResponseHeaders;
private InputStream mInputStream;
/**
* Constructs a resource response with the given MIME type, character encoding,
* and input stream. Callers must implement {@link InputStream#read(byte[])} for
* the input stream. {@link InputStream#close()} will be called after the WebView
* has finished with the response.
*
* <p class="note"><b>Note:</b> The MIME type and character encoding must
* be specified as separate parameters (for example {@code "text/html"} and
* {@code "utf-8"}), not a single value like the {@code "text/html; charset=utf-8"}
* format used in the HTTP Content-Type header. Do not use the value of a HTTP
* Content-Encoding header for {@code encoding}, as that header does not specify a
* character encoding. Content without a defined character encoding (for example
* image resources) should pass {@code null} for {@code encoding}.
*
* @param mimeType the resource response's MIME type, for example {@code "text/html"}.
* @param encoding the resource response's character encoding, for example {@code "utf-8"}.
* @param data the input stream that provides the resource response's data. Must not be a
* StringBufferInputStream.
*/
public WebResourceResponse(String mimeType, String encoding,
InputStream data) {
mMimeType = mimeType;
mEncoding = encoding;
setData(data);
}
